The Truth Regarding Sugar and Cavities



You need to recognize that sugar intake is a significant contributor to dental caries.

When you consume sweet foods and beverages, the bacteria in your mouth feed on the sugars and generate acids. These acids assault the enamel, the protective outer layer of your teeth, creating it to weaken and break down in time.

As the enamel wears off, tooth cavities start to create. On a regular basis delighting in sweet treats and consumes alcohol can significantly raise your danger of developing tooth decay.

It is essential to restrict your sugar intake and method great oral health to keep healthy teeth. Cleaning two times a day, flossing daily, and visiting your dentist on a regular basis for check-ups can help avoid dental caries and keep your smile intense and healthy and balanced.

Debunking the Myth of Brushing Harder for Cleanser Pearly Whites



Do not think the misconception that cleaning harder will lead to cleaner teeth. Lots of people believe that applying more pressure while cleaning will remove a lot more plaque and microorganisms from their teeth. Brushing as well hard can damage your tooth enamel and aggravate your gums, resulting in level of sensitivity and gum tissue economic downturn. The key to effective brushing isn't require, however method and consistency.

It's recommended to make use of a soft-bristled toothbrush and mild, round movements to clean all surface areas of your teeth. Furthermore, cleaning for a minimum of two mins twice a day, along with normal flossing and dental examinations, is necessary for preserving a healthy and balanced smile.

Common Dental Myths: What You Required to Know



Do not be deceived by the misconception that sugar is the major culprit behind tooth decay and tooth cavities.

While it holds true that sugar can contribute to dental problems, it isn't the single cause.



Dental cavity takes place when dangerous bacteria in your mouth feed on the sugars and starches from the foods you consume.

These microorganisms create acids that deteriorate the enamel, bring about tooth cavities.

Nonetheless, bad oral hygiene, such as poor cleaning and flossing, plays a substantial function in the advancement of dental cavity also.

In addition, particular factors like genes, dry mouth, and acidic foods can likewise contribute to oral issues.
